The 62-year-old defendant in the case of “fake stories” about the army was left in pre-trial detention despite existing illnesses
The Kalininsky District Court of St. Petersburg extended the term of detention in a pre-trial detention center for the defendant in the case of “fake news” about the Russian army, Evgeniy Bestuzhev, until March 14. This was reported by Sergei Podolsky, a lawyer representing his interests from OVD-Info. At the same time, Bestuzhev has serious health problems: stage 3 hypertensive chronic disease; in 2008, he suffered a myocardial infarction and heart surgery.
